Popular Questions About Technical Implementation

What factors most influence print consistency?

Thermal management, humidity levels, ink viscosity, and substrate treatment together establish your printed output.

How often should I perform equipment maintenance?

Daily cleaning of print heads eliminates buildup, while weekly calibration preserves reliability.

Can use this method on every material?

Though flexible, DTF printing works best on natural fibers, though correct preparation enables excellent results on most materials.

What defines the frequent DTF printing troubleshooting challenge?

Insufficient pretreatment typically produces poor adhesion, highlighting the significance of thorough conditioning.
